At the Turtle Conservancy, we are Performing closely with our associates at Durrell Wildlife Conservation Have confidence in to ramp up stability for the final wild population of Ploughshare Tortoises. Armed guards, razor wire and hidden cameras are just a few of the practical actions required to discourage and forestall poaching. Elsewhere, we want to develop new breeding colonies to help decrease overcrowding and theft issues from the one at the moment thriving breeding facility.

Interestingly, the pores and skin of the African Sulcata tortoise is very thick and the legs are covered in uninteresting, spiny projections. Also, the thick skin and spines are supposed for defense from predators. Because the skin is thick, In addition, it will work as insulation, trying to keep the tortoise cooler in the summer and warmer during the winter.

The Critically Endangered ploughshare tortoise is endemic to Madagascar, by using a identified variety most likely as small as 25 km2! This big and attractive tortoise is without doubt one of the rarest tortoises in the world.
